The Mechanics of Temporal Conversion

To perform a successful **unit forensics** analysis, one must understand the relationship between the two systems. The sexagesimal system (base-60) dates back to ancient Babylon, while our modern financial systems are strictly base-10. The **algebraic forensics** required for this bridge is simple but requires precision:

  • The Base Hour: Remains identical in both systems (the integer component).
  • The Minute Component: Must be divided by 60 to find its fractional equivalent of an hour.
  • The Reconstitution: The sum of the base hour and the fractional minute results in the decimal hour.

Wage Forensics: Why Decimals Matter for Pay

In the world of **fiscal informatics**, the smallest rounding error can have massive cumulative effects. For example, treating 45 minutes as "0.45 hours" (instead of the correct 0.75 hours) results in a 40% loss of earned wages for that interval. The Arithmetic of Overtime Informatics

Calculating overtime (OT) adds an additional layer of **computational forensics**. Most labor laws require a 1.5x multiplier for hours worked beyond a weekly threshold. If an employee works 42 hours and 15 minutes, the **algebraic forensics** must first convert this to 42.25 hours, then subtract the 40-hour base to find 2.25 OT hours, and finally apply the fiscal multiplier. Project Management: Task Duration Informatics

In **project management informatics**, tracking the "Actuals" vs the "Estimates" is the only way to refine future planning. If a task was estimated at 2.5 hours but took 2 hours and 50 minutes, the **forensic comparison** requires a common denominator. Converting the actual time to 2.83 hours allows for a direct **variance informatics** calculation (0.33 hours over budget).
